一、exit函数的定义 exit函数是 C 标准库中的函数,其原型定义在stdlib.h头文件中。exit函数的作用是终止当前程序的执行,并返回一个指定的退出码给操作系统。其基本用法如下: 代码语言:javascript 复制 #include<stdlib.h>voidexit(int status); 具体功能分类有以下三种,不同的类型对应不同的使用环境: status参数是...
return 是C 语言提供的,exit 是操作系统提供的(或者函数库中给出的)。 return 用于结束一个函数的执行,将函数的执行信息传出个其他调用函数使用;exit 函数是退出应用程序,删除进程使用的内存空间,并将应用程序的一个状态返回给 OS (操作系统),这个状态标识了应用程序的一些运行信息,这个信息和机器和操作系统有关,...
c语言exit函数 exit函数是C语言标准库中的一个函数,其原型为: void exit(int status); 该函数的作用是结束当前程序的执行,将程序的控制权交还给操作系统并返回一个状态码status给操作系统。通常情况下,0表示程序正常结束,非0表示程序异常结束。当程序使用了exit函数退出时,所有正在执行的进程都会被终止,且程序无法...
C语言智能助手 exit 函数是 C 语言标准库中的一个函数,用于立即终止调用它的程序。这个函数在 <stdlib.h> 头文件中声明。exit 函数会执行一些清理工作,比如调用已注册的 atexit 函数,然后关闭所有打开的文件流,并最终终止程序。 exit 函数的原型如下: c void exit(int status); 这里的 status 是一个...
C语言中的exit()函数 函数名: exit() 所在头文件:stdlib.h 功能: 关闭所有文件,终止正在执行的进程。 exit(1)表示异常退出.这个1是返回给操作系统的。 exit(x)(x不为0)都表示异常退出 exit(0)表示正常退出 exit()的参数会被传递给一些操作系统,包括UNIX,Linux,和MS DOS,以供其他程序使用。
C 标准库 - <stdlib.h>描述C 库函数 void exit(int status) 立即终止调用进程。任何属于该进程的打开的文件描述符都会被关闭,该进程的子进程由进程 1 继承,初始化,且会向父进程发送一个 SIGCHLD 信号。声明下面是 exit() 函数的声明。void exit(int status)...
exit(1)表示进程退出,返回1。函数exit( )表示结束当前进程/当前程序/,在整个程序中,只要调用 exit ,就结束。返回0表示程序正常退出,返回1或其他数字通常表示异常终止,可以通过返回的具体数值来判断出错的根源在哪里。
在C语言中,exit()函数用于终止程序运行并返回退出状态码。它的使用方法如下:1. 在程序中包含stdlib.h头文件:`#include `2. 使用exit()函数来终止程序,并指定退出状态码(...
2、EXIT_FAILURE和EXIT_SUCESS是C语言头文件库中定义的一个符号常量 #define EXIT_FIALURE 1 #difine EXIT_SUCCESS 0 3、exit(1)表示异常退出,在退出前给出一点提示信息,或在调查程序中看出错因 exit(0)表示正常退出 return是关键字,表示了调用堆栈的返回,return用于结束一个函数的执行,将函数的执行信息传出供...